Inherited predisposition to colorectal neoplasia.

This review concentrates on the genetics of colorectal neoplasia. There is now a greater understanding of the molecular genetics of the inherited condition familial adenomatous polyposis and of the adenoma-carcinoma sequence in non-inherited colorectal cancer. We consider the evidence that sporadic colorectal cancer may also have an underlying genetic susceptibility.
